Overview
TSG Consumer Partners is a consumer-focused private equity firm specializing in branded consumer products, food and beverage, beauty, personal care, wellness, lifestyle, and related categories. The firm has developed a strong identity around partnering with growing consumer brands and supporting them through scaling and professionalization.
TSG’s investment approach emphasizes brand authenticity, category growth, consumer loyalty, and operational development. The firm frequently works with founder-led businesses that require institutional capital and strategic support while preserving the characteristics responsible for customer attachment. Firm facts
| Institution | TSG Consumer Partners |
| Type | Consumer and retail private equity investment firm |
| Headquarters | San Francisco, United States |
| Founded | 1987 |

Activities and investment capabilities
Its sector focus provides a practical advantage in evaluating businesses where product differentiation, repeat-purchase behavior, customer community, and distribution quality are critical. These factors cannot always be assessed through conventional financial analysis alone.
Consumer investment
Equity capital for branded products, services and consumer-facing platforms.
Brand development
Support for positioning, merchandising, customer insight and category expansion.
Channel execution
Operational development across direct, wholesale, marketplace and physical-retail channels.
Strategy and transaction coverage
Strategy and sector coverage
Consumer products; retail; food and beverage; beauty; wellness; restaurants; franchise and services
Transaction and ownership contexts
Buyouts; growth investments; recapitalizations; founder transitions; platform and add-on acquisitions
